Обучение flask веб фреймворк

фреймворк

Что представляет собой Flask утилита Веб Фраймворк? С этим вопросом сталкиваются многие пользователи, кто пробует свои силы в создании различных Веб-приложений. На практике, этот отладчик может открыть перед вами массу возможностей по настройке кода. Разумеется, далеко не все уже успели познакомиться с этим программным обеспечением, из-за чего, здесь предстоит детально разобрать наиболее важные и значимые моменты касательно этого софта и обучения работы с ним.

Возможности Flask для Python

Прежде всего, пользователю необходимо разобраться с ключевыми способностями данной программы. На практике, в возможности этого программного обеспечения входит следующее:

  1. Утилита поддерживает языки разных шаблонов, включая Jinja2.
  2. Здесь присутствует достаточно мощный отладчик кода Werkzeug.
  3. Имеется встроенная поддержка REST.
  4. Также пользователи получат такую поддержку, как WSGI.
  5. Простой интерфейс и понятное на интуитивном уровне управление.
  6. Наличие полноценной документации для софта.
  7. Присутствуют дополнительные вспомогательные модули.

Все это становится доступным для юзера, сразу после скачивания и установки данного программного обеспечения, что в частности вы можете сделать непосредственно на нашем тематическом сайте.

Важно! Скачивая данный Веб-Фреймворк, рекомендуется также позаботиться о безопасности компьютера или ноутбука, проведя предварительное сканирование при помощи антивируса, чтобы защитить систему.

Возможности Flask

Как установить Flask

Перед тем как приступать к работе с этим софтом, его требуется установить на свое устройство. Чтобы инсталлировать программное обеспечение к себе на компьютер или ноутбук потребуется следующее:

  • предварительно требуется скачать приложение;
  • далее вы запускаете установочный файл;
  • прописываете путь для сохранения ресурсов утилиты;
  • даете согласие на внесение изменений в систему;
  • следуете подсказкам установщика;
  • по завершению, перезапускаете систему устройства;
  • выносите ярлык с приложением на рабочий стол.

Впоследствии, вам также предстоит внести некоторые коррективы в текущие настройки, в зависимости от того, каким именно образом будет использоваться утилита для создания Веб-приложений.

Регистрация и запуск Flask-приложения

После того как инсталляционный процесс завершен, вам потребуется запустить утилиту и сделать регистрацию приложения. Для этого предстоит проделать следующее:

  1. открываете модуль на своем устройстве;
  2. создаете стартовую страницу;
  3. прописываете все необходимые коды для ресурса;
  4. сохраняете изменения в системе.

Как правило, этих действий вполне достаточно, чтобы произошла регистрация после предварительного запуска софта.

Отладка

В обязательном порядке после запуска и регистрации, также осуществляется отладка, которая позволяет настроить программное обеспечение под непосредственные требования пользователя. Как правило, этот процесс выглядит следующим образом:

  • вы запускаете приложение на своем устройстве;
  • открываете создание нового файла, или редактирование существующего;
  • переходите в раздел с кодом;
  • вносите коррективы, а после сохраняете изменения;
  • обязательно предстоит применить внесенные параметры.

На практике, пользователи могут прописывать совершенно разные значения, в зависимости от конкретных задач, поставленных перед созданным приложением и его компонентами.

Полезные модули

Не стоит забывать о том, что Веб-Фреймворк этой версии, это полноценная утилита, которая также оснащена вспомогательными модулями, что позволяет юзерам задействовать софт в разных направлениях. В частности можно выделить следующее:

  1. Flask-Image – плагин для работы с изображениями.
  2. Flask-Login – модуль позволяет добавлять регистрационное поле.
  3. Flask-Cache – компонент для кеширования страниц и функций.
  4. Flask-Mail – приложение для работы с e-mail.
  5. Sentry – утилита для сбора информации по присутствующим ошибкам.
  6. Flask-Babel – софт для применения мультиязычности на сайте или ресурсе.

Разумеется, здесь представлены далеко не все дополнения, которые можно использовать совместно с головной программой, также вы можете существенно расширить функционал плагина и иными дополнениями.

Важно! Если вы скачиваете вспомогательные модули, рекомендуется их проверять на отсутствие вирусов и вредоносного программного обеспечения, чтобы впоследствии не заразить систему или системные файлы софта.

В настоящее время многие пользователи занимаются Веб-разработками различных программ и приложений, это стало возможным благодаря наличию удобных редакторов. Одним из таковых плагинов является Веб-Фреймворк Флеск, который имеет удобный функционал, а кроме того понятное на интуитивном уровне управление. С помощью данной утилиты вы сможете легко воплотить все свои идеи на практике, и разработать удобное Веб-приложение, которое в свою очередь будет выполнять определенные возложенные на него функции.

Понравилась статья? Поделиться с друзьями:
Скачать и установить NET Framework для полноценной работы компьютера